Warning Signs You Need Pool Leak Water Removal in Pineville, MO
Ignoring the warning signs of a pool leak can lead to catastrophic consequences, including water damage, structural issues, and even health risks. Don’t let it get that far – learn to recognize the signs and take swift action to avoid costly repairs and potential health hazards.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Bad odors in and around your pool can show a leak, especially if they’re persistent and won’t dissipate with normal cleaning practices. Don’t ignore these signs – water damage and mold growth can follow.
Greener Grass Around the Pool
Uneven or excessively green grass around your pool can signal a leak. Don’t assume it’s just overwatering – it could be a sign of an underlying issue.
Puddles or Water Spots on the Floor
Visible puddles or water spots near your pool can show a leak. Don’t wait until the problem worsens – address it quickly to prevent further damage.
Mysterious Water Bills
An unexpectedly high water bill can be a sign of a hidden leak. Don’t let it sneak up on you – investigate and fix the issue before it’s too late.
Unusual Sounds or Vibrations from the Pool
Unusual sounds or vibrations from the pool or pipes can show a leak. Don’t ignore these warning signs – they can lead to costly repairs and potential health hazards.
Visible Water Stains or Discoloration on the Pool Deck or Walls
Visible water stains or discoloration on the pool deck or walls can signal a leak. Don’t let it get worse – fix the issue before it leads to costly repairs and potential health hazards.
Pool Leak Water Removal v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small, contained leak in the pool shell | Yes | No | You can handle it yourself with basic tools and knowledge of pool maintenance. |
| Large, complex leak in the pool or surrounding structures | No | Yes | A complex leak needs specialized equipment and expertise to repair safely and efficiently. |
| Visible water damage or flooding in the surrounding area | No | Yes | Visible water damage or flooding needs immediate attention to prevent further damage and health risks. |
| Unsure of the leak’s source or extent of damage | No | Yes | A professional assessment is necessary to find out the best course of action and ensure a safe, efficient repair. |
| Concerns about mold or mildew growth due to the leak | No | Yes | Leaking water creates an ideal environment for mold and mildew growth, which can pose serious health risks if left unchecked. |
| Need help with insurance claims or documentation for the repair | No | Yes | A professional restoration company can help with insurance claims and documentation to ensure a smooth, hassle-free process. |
